What are best practices for re-permission emails?

Summary

Clear messaging and easy opt-in process.

Best practices for re-permission emails include having clear messaging and maintaining a friendly tone. It’s crucial to make it easy for subscribers to opt-in again.

Start by clearly stating the purpose of the email and why re-permission is needed. Use a friendly and conversational tone to make the email feel personal and engaging. Ensure that the call-to-action is prominent and easy to follow, guiding subscribers on how to opt-in again. Personalizing the email with the subscriber’s name can increase engagement and make the message feel more relevant. Including a brief summary of what subscribers can expect from future communications can help them make an informed decision. Highlighting any benefits or exclusive content they will receive by opting in can also be persuasive. Finally, ensure that the email is mobile-friendly, as many users will view it on their phones.
